Kat skips downstairs in the morning, plopping beside Jenna at the table. Elena was right across her, with her straight still pin-straight in stark contrast to Kat's flimsy mane of curls.

It had been three days since the party, and it was both painful and sweet. Painful, because Elena turned into her worst mode: she whined about a boy without really admitting that she was stuck up. 

Sweet, because Kat spent possibly every waking minute of the three days with Stefan whenever she wasn't with Caroline. Albeit it was in the process of making sure his homicidal brother doesn't drain every vein of the town dry with vengeance, she still got to be with a version of Stefan she always wanted to see. He was protective, sweet and most recently, a pro at karaoke hopscotch. Elena was slowly becoming a word they politely avoided discussing about, and they focussed on the fun side of Stefan Salvatore instead. Kat and he bonded over cars, his bike which she took for a spin. For one of the first times since he came to Mystic Falls, Kat felt content being friends with him.

Sighing out of her satisfied daze, Kat looks over at her aunt, who is busy scribbling notes for her thesis. Elena's nose scrunches up as she addresses Kat and Jenna, "Are you aware of what's going on upstairs...?" Her vocal distaste makes Kat cringe sheepishly.

Vicki got back with Jeremy after Tyler was a douche to her at the party. And oh god were the two teenagers going at it like a bunch of wild animals. Elena even had the worst of it as the walls were kinda thin and her room was right beside their brother's.

Elena sets her mug down a bit too fast, looking between Kat and Jenna, "And you both have no objection?!"

Both the ladies collectively shrug but Kat amends her reaction, "Not that I advocate sex at such an early age. But consensual sex... is okay, I guess? I mean, did you expect Jeremy to be a nun? He's bound to date at some point..."

"Oh and speaking of date," Jenna throws the twins a smile, "I won't be home for dinner"

Kat's head snaps to her in betrayal as Elena smugly enunciates "—So you're actually going to do it. You're gonna go out with Logan."

Kat was never a fan of Logan Fell— he was all cockiness and no responsibility. The reporter was actually lucky that Kat never told on him to her parents when he babysat her and Caroline, he was just lousy. He ruined half of Jenna's mind since he was her first.
